HELP US DELIVER THE SUSTAINABLE DEVELOPMENT GOALS IN THE U.S. THROUGH CORPORATE LEADERSHIP

UN Global Compact Network USA is the US Chapter of the United Nations Global Compact, the largest corporate sustainability initiative in the world. We are a powerful network of companies and stakeholders dedicated to advancing the Sustainable Development Goals. By connecting our partners with the resources of the greater UN, we support companies that are committed to fully integrating our principles of human rights, labor, environment, and anti-corruption into their business strategies and operations.
